What makes HVAC Data Center Recruitment different from general mechanical engineering recruiting?

This specialty focuses on mechanical professionals who understand the unique thermal management requirements of mission-critical facilities. General mechanical engineers may have broad HVAC experience, but data center environments require knowledge of precision cooling systems, hot aisle and cold aisle containment strategies, raised floor plenum design, chilled water plant configurations, and compliance with ASHRAE thermal guidelines. NewConfig screens candidates against these specific criteria rather than relying on general HVAC credentials alone.

What technical qualifications does NewConfig evaluate during a search engagement?

NewConfig evaluates candidates on a range of technical criteria relevant to data center mechanical engineering. This includes familiarity with computer room air handlers, direct expansion cooling units, chilled water systems, economizer modes, power usage effectiveness optimization, redundancy configurations such as N+1 and 2N systems, building management system integration, and data center infrastructure management platforms. Candidates are also assessed on their understanding of high-density computing environments and the cooling challenges associated with GPU-intensive and high-performance computing deployments.
